A huge set back in recovery


Well, I called the vet for an emergency appointment today, technically about 5 days before his 2 week check up for putting the cast on.  I called because he seemed too lethargic and wasn't his usual loving self.  He was otherwise fine though, eating, drinking, eliminating on schedule etc.  The vet kept him again over night because apparently the cast rubbed his ankle in a few spots. They needed to sedate him again and clean it, check it for damage, then re X-ray his toe.  They found that on either side it rubbed so deep it needed stitches, but only one side was able to be stitched (6 stitches).  The other side will require k-laser treatments on a weekly basis to speed up healthy healing.  They said as of now, his bone isn't healed but until his wounds are we can't address what to do for the break.   He has double cones on now because he REALLY wants to lick that ankle.  Otherwise though he's doing really well.  They did add an antibiotic incase of infection and he will go in weekly from now on for re-bandaging.  I'll update soon!
